1.3
QUALITY ASSURANCE
1.3.1
Qualifications of Installer
The work shall be installed by a detention equipment installer approved by
the detention hardware manufacturer.
1.3.2
Regulatory Requirements
a.
Electrically controlled, monitored, and operated detention
hardware and related components shall meet applicable requirements
of NFPA 70.
b.
Detention hardware for labeled fire doors shall meet applicable
requirements of UL 10B and be listed (labeled).
c.
Detention hardware for doors that are considered "Means of Egress"
shall meet applicable requirements of NFPA 101.
d.
Electrically operated detention locks shall meet applicable
requirements of UL 1034 and be listed (labeled).
